The Punjab government has launched the Parwaaz Card Program to help young people from the province secure jobs abroad by offering interest-free financial support.
Under the scheme, financial assistance will be provided to 100,000 eligible applicants to cover key overseas employment expenses. These include visa fees, medical examinations, and air tickets, which often become major barriers for individuals despite having confirmed job offers.
The program is aimed specifically at people who already hold a verified foreign job offer from an authorized employer but lack the financial resources to complete the required process. Officials said the initiative is designed to promote safe, legal, and transparent overseas employment.
To be eligible, applicants must be at least 18 years old, must be residents of Punjab, and must possess a valid overseas job offer. Only candidates who meet all eligibility conditions will qualify for support under the Parwaaz Card Program.
The Punjab government said the initiative will help reduce dependence on informal agents and protect job seekers from exploitation. It also aims to improve access to international employment opportunities while supporting skilled and semi-skilled workers.
Applications can be submitted online through the official portal at https://parwaaz.psdf.org.pk. Authorities have advised applicants to enter accurate information during registration to avoid delays during the verification process.
